Executive Summary
MicroStrategy Incorporated’s Q2 2024 results highlight continued challenges for the company as it navigates a volatile technology landscape. With a reported revenue of $111.44 million, a year-over-year decline of 7.44%, and a quarter-over-quarter drop of 3.30%, MicroStrategy is experiencing headwinds in revenue generation. The company’s net income of -$102.56 million reflects a substantial decline of over 560% year-over-year, emphasizing the burden of operating expenses that totaled $280.78 million and other losses.
Key management comments during the earnings call indicated a focus on optimising operational efficiencies and managed costs amidst these declines. "Our challenge is to streamline our expenses to ensure our core business remains viable while we adapt to market changes," said the CEO. The results and the strategic emphasis on cost management are crucial for investors to note as they gauge the company's path forward in an unpredictable environment.
